Easy Boneless Chicken Pilaf Ingredients:

6 to 8 boneless chicken breast

2 ¾ cups boiling chicken broth

3 tablespoons tomato paste

2 onions, chopped

2 tablespoons olive oil

1 cup brown rice

¼ teaspoon ground cinnamon

Salt and black pepper to taste

Easy Boneless Chicken Pilaf Recipe Instructions:

Season the boneless chicken breast with the salt and black pepper to taste.
In a large skillet, over medium heat, heat up the olive oil.
Place the chicken breast into the hot oil and cook until brown on all sides.
Remove the browned chicken breast from the frying pan and place on a paper towel. Set to the side to allow the oil to drain off the chicken.
Place onion in the skillet and cook until tender and just beginning to brown.
Stir in the brown rice, being sure to stir and coating the rice well with the hot olive oil. Cook until rice is translucent.
Stir in the tomato paste and then the boiling chicken broth, then the cinnamon.
Add the boneless chicken breast, arranging it on top of the rice.
Cover and reduce heat to low.
Cook until rice has absorbed most of the water and the chicken is tender.
Serve the easy boneless chicken pilaf recipe with steamed broccoli or your favorite vegetable and enjoy this quick and easy chicken recipe.
